Ensure the reliability, safety, and efficiency of production equipment and site infrastructure within a busy operational environment. We are seeking an experienced Maintenance Engineer to support the ongoing maintenance and performance of production machinery, building services, and site equipment. This role is responsible for delivering preventative maintenance activities, responding to breakdowns, and ensuring equipment operates safely and efficiently in line with operational requirements. The successful candidate will play a key role in maintaining operational performance while supporting continuous improvement across engineering and maintenance practices.
Key Responsibilities
- Plan and deliver preventative maintenance activities to ensure machinery and equipment operate safely and efficiently.
- Respond to equipment breakdowns promptly, carrying out repairs to minimise operational downtime.
- Monitor machinery performance using agreed indicators and identify opportunities to improve reliability and efficiency.
- Ensure all engineering work is completed in accordance with health and safety legislation, risk assessments, and safe working procedures.
- Maintain accurate maintenance records and production documentation following repair or servicing activities.
- Support the maintenance of building systems, utilities, and associated site infrastructure.
- Provide guidance and training to production colleagues on correct operation of equipment and machinery.
- Assist with contractor management and ensure external engineering work meets required safety and compliance standards.
Key Skills and Experience
- Recognised mechanical engineering qualification such as City and Guilds or equivalent.
- Electrical qualification and experience working within maintenance environments.
- Strong knowledge of safe systems of work and health and safety regulations.
- Experience maintaining industrial machinery, production equipment, and site facilities.
- Competent using Microsoft Office applications and maintenance documentation systems.
This position operates on a 4 on 4 off shift pattern, working night shifts from 18:00 to 06:00. This is a full‑time position based in the United Kingdom. Applicants must have the legal right to work in the United Kingdom, and evidence of this right will be required prior to interview.
